A broken heart is not just pain—it is a divine invitation to awaken, heal, and rediscover your essence through spiritual surrender.

When love ends, whether through breakup, loss, or unrequited affection, the pain can feel overwhelming, as if the very fabric of your being has been torn.
But in the midst of this ache blooms a quiet, holy potential for rebirth.
Through spiritual disciplines, you gently rebuild your sense of self, reawaken your inner wisdom, and learn to love again—not from fear, but from grounded, clear-eyed courage.
One of the deepest healing acts is simply being in quiet awareness.
Each day, carve out space to be still, breathe with intention, and let whatever arises be met with non-reactive compassion.
Welcome your sorrow, your rage, your bewilderment—not as problems to solve, but as messengers to honor.
Here, in stillness, you come to see: your feelings are not your identity—they are fleeting ripples on the vast sea of your spirit.
Meditation, even for just five minutes, helps anchor you in the present moment and reminds you that you are more than your pain.
The practice of conscious writing holds transformative power.
Unleash the unsaid: write letters to the one who left, to your younger self, to the love you lost—words meant only for your eyes.
Turn the page and write as your inner guide—the part of you that has always known the truth, even when you forgot.
Reflect with curiosity: What is this heartbreak asking me to release? How has it deepened my capacity for love? What parts of me must I now tend to with care?
This practice does not erase the past, but it transforms its meaning, turning grief into insight.
The natural world offers unwavering solace, day after day.
Walk without shoes on damp earth, witness dawn’s first light, or rest beneath the arms of an ancient tree.
Nature moves in its own rhythm, asks nothing, criticizes nothing, expects nothing.
It is never anything other than itself.
As you breathe with the wind and watch the seasons turn, you remember: decay leads to rebirth—and so do you.
The ground beneath you never turns away—even when your heart feels alone.
Forgiveness is not about excusing what happened—it is about releasing the weight of resentment that keeps you trapped in the past.
Begin with forgiving yourself.

Let that mercy ripple outward—even if only in the quiet of your breath.
Say softly: I let go of the weight I carried. I release you, and I release myself.
You do not forgive them—you free yourself.
When language falls short, silence spoken with devotion can heal.
Speak to the One You Trust, the Ground of All Being, the Silent Witness—what matters is your sincerity.
Whisper: I am held. Lead me. Teach me to be kind to myself.
You don’t need poetry—only presence.
Reaching out in trembling honesty draws you back into the arms of something eternal.
Treat yourself with the same tenderness you’d offer a beloved child.
Use gentle words, even when you’re hurting.
Honor your physical vessel with clean nourishment, deep rest, and joyful motion.
Be with those who see your worth, not just your scars.
Make your space a sanctuary: candles, music, petals, colors that whisper peace.
These are not trivial—they are holy acts of reclamation: I am worthy.
Healing a broken heart is not about forgetting or moving on quickly.
It is about returning to yourself, deeper and more whole than before.
The love you once gave and received was real, and it changed you.
The well of love within you never ran dry—it simply paused, gathering strength.
By embracing silence, mercy, earth, release, devotion, and kindness, you rekindle your innate power to love—not to find someone, but to become the source.
Your heart, when whole, gives not because it needs—but because it overflows.
